I have a compaq presario 2580us laptop first of all with a pentium 4 in it.

My question is this. My laptop has 3 fans in it and they all used to come on in the past. Only one(the biggest) has been working not sure how long it has just been the one either. My temps get up to around 127F. I am just just wondering if there is a way to check out why the other 2 fans are not working. If there is some setting that I could check that would be great. 130 F is only 54.5 Celsius, which is normal... high is when it is over 67C.
Speed fan is still worthless, in my opinion... as it always presents errors sooner or later.
But the fans do not need to kick in if it is only at the 55 degrees or less mark.
